Dell Latitude 3301 Service Manual

Removing the display back-cover

NOTE This procedure is not applicable to computers shipped with a WWAN configuration.
  1. Follow the procedure in Before working inside your computer.
  2. Remove the base cover.
  3. Remove the battery.
  4. Remove the WLAN card.
  5. Remove the display assembly.
  6. Remove the display bezel.
  7. Remove the display hinges.
  8. Remove thedisplay panel.
  9. Remove the display cable.
  10. Remove the camera.

The following image indicates the display back-cover and provides a visual representation of the removal procedure.

After performing all the prerequisites, we are left with the display back-cover.
NOTE Antenna cables are a part of the palm-rest and keyboard assembly for computers shipping with WLAN configurations.
